Submitted by Candace Sceviour-Hay A BIG thank you to Todd Durie of Outer Creations for your generous donation of soil for our gardens at Bayfield Manor. Also thank you to Mr. Wormald's Grade 5 class at South Branch School for spreading the soil and cleaning up our gardens. Bayfield Manor and South Branch ES joined in partnership to bring the younger and older generation together. The Program has been very successful with many positive remarks in particular about the children. They have all shown respect, politeness and a willingness to participate fully in the activities. Thank you to the students of South Branch. We look forward to seeing you in September.
Local resident attends Comicon
Comic book fan, Christopher Landry, created this costume to attend Comicon in Ottawa recently. Other than some help with painting, this is his own work. Deathstroke is a character in a number of DC comic series, as well as appearing in video games like DC Universe Online and Scribblenauts Unmasked. Christopher is also becoming an accomplished musician, and will be starting grade 5 in the Fall at Holy Cross School. Congratulations, Christopher.
People First North Grenville BBQ
Tammy Dobson, Receptionist/Dispatcher, with Chris McNicklas, GM from TTC Group, were flipping the burgers and rolling the dogs. Carole Pollock, CLNG Direct Support Professional was responsible for condiments and smiles. PC Community Service/Media Officer Cathy Lindsey was in charge of the cash transfer for orders and Gerald Tallman, Chairman of the TTC Group was maintaining food quality control. A total of $850.00 was raised for People First North Grenville. Next week's barbeque is sponsored by Lockwood Construction, with proceeds going to North Grenville Accessible Transportation. The 16th Annual OPP Charity barbeques are held every Thursday from 11:30 am to 1 pm at the Kemptville OPP detachment. Hope to see you there!
